Solid State 140 W Linear Amplifier

This is a standard Motorola AN762 140 Watt amplifier. It is combined with a 6 band low pass filter and ALC unit

Construction of the amplifier is relatively simple however; special attention should be given to thermal conductivity around the output transistors. Normally such an amplifier is driven with a 10 watt exciter having a  low pass filter in the output. It may be necessary to have an input attenuator and matching network to present a 50 ohm resistive load to the exciter. If the input and output filters are of the same design, oscillation of the PA at VHF frequencies may occur. It is adviseable to ensure that if the input filter is capacitative then the output filter should be inductive and vice versa.
